The primary resource fitting your request is the Visual English Vietnamese Chinese Trilingual Dictionary

, originally published by Dorling Kindersley (DK) and adapted for Vietnam by Nhan Tri Viet. This dictionary is highly regarded for its visual approach, using high-quality images to define terms across three languages. Content Organization: The book is divided into 15 thematic sections, including People, Appearance, Health, Home, Services, Shopping, Food, Study, Work, and Environment.

Language Support: Each entry provides the English term, the Vietnamese translation (by Nguyễn Thành Yến), and Chinese characters with Pinyin.

Visual Style: It uses realistic photography rather than drawings, making it useful for practical everyday vocabulary. Buying the Physical Book

If you prefer a physical copy for study, this edition was published in 2018 by NXB Tổng Hợp TP.HCM and is often available through retailers like Nhan Tri Viet or local Vietnamese bookstores.
